2028 Democrat Hopefuls Divided on Israel: Gaza Crisis Tests Faith
📰 What Happened
Potential Democratic presidential candidates for 2028 are struggling to articulate clear positions on the Israeli-Palestinian conflict as Gaza's humanitarian situation deteriorates. The article highlights growing tensions between traditional Democratic support for Israel and shifting party dynamics around Palestinian rights. This internal conflict is emerging as a defining issue three years ahead of the next presidential campaign cycle.
